Which hub makes sense — Dubai vs Abu Dhabi?

Nagpur has IndiGo and Air India services to Dubai (DXB) in ≈ 2h 45m–3h. From DXB, Iraqi Airways flies daily to Baghdad International (BGW) in approximately 2h 45m–3h. Fly Baghdad also operates this route. Abu Dhabi (AUH) connects to Baghdad via Etihad codeshare arrangements, though frequency is lower. The Dubai routing is almost always the most frequent and flexible option. Nagpur also connects to Abu Dhabi and Sharjah via Air India Express for those wanting to self-connect. For a single-PNR ticket, Air India sometimes offers Nagpur–Delhi–Dubai–Baghdad fares via their international network, which provides better protection if the first segment is delayed.

Travel advisories — Baghdad safety context

Baghdad remains under India's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) travel advisory as an area requiring heightened caution. The security situation has improved significantly since the 2014–2017 conflict period, but travel outside secured perimeters carries risk and the MEA recommends that Indians avoid non-essential travel to Iraq. Business travellers, contractors and diplomats make up most of the Indian traveller profile for Baghdad. If you do travel, register with the Indian Embassy in Baghdad, maintain a low profile, use pre-arranged secure transport from the airport, and avoid congregating in large public spaces. Tourist activity in Baghdad itself is limited; the route is primarily utilised by business and labour-contract travellers. Always check the MEA advisory at /visas before finalising any trip to Iraq.

Fares and booking strategies from Nagpur

As of June 2026, round-trip fares from Nagpur to Baghdad via Dubai range from ≈ ₹32,000 to ₹60,000. Nagpur's Gulf connectivity is solid but the onward Baghdad leg is the variable cost — Iraqi Airways fares fluctuate with demand (business contract cycles, government employee rotations). The cheapest periods are typically October–November and January–March, when non-pilgrimage, non-contract travel is lowest. Booking 8–12 weeks ahead on a combined ticket through Air Arabia or Iraqi Airways' website tends to yield the best protection. Self-connecting via two separate tickets saves ₹3,000–₹6,000 but leaves you at risk in case of Nagpur–Dubai delay.

Baghdad Airport and ground transport

Baghdad International Airport (BGW, OBBI) is located about 16 km west of central Baghdad. Arriving at BGW, Indian passport holders must have their visa in order before touchdown — no guaranteed VoA for most Indians. Immigration processing is thorough and can take 45–90 minutes. Authorised transport from the airport is via pre-arranged secure vehicles — do not take unofficial taxis. Most international companies and embassies have their own transport arrangements. The airport has a basic duty-free hall and a cafe post-security. Mobile connectivity: Zain Iraq and Asiacell provide decent data coverage in Baghdad city; pick up a SIM inside the airport (USD 5–10).

Iraq visa for Indians — practical steps

Indian nationals require an Iraqi visa in advance. The Iraqi Embassy in New Delhi processes business, work and tourist visas; workers on employer-sponsored contracts typically have visa letters from Iraqi companies. The tourist/visitor visa process involves an invitation letter from an Iraqi host or company, a completed application, and a passport with 6 months validity. Processing takes 2–4 weeks. Fee varies ≈ USD 35–75 depending on category. A Visa on Arrival technically exists at BGW for some nationalities but is not reliably available for Indians — do not rely on it. For pilgrimage to Najaf and Karbala (south of Baghdad), separate pilgrimage visa operators are the standard route. See /visas for current guidance.
